About This Item
EP Publishing. Very Good in Very Good- dust jacket. 1972. Hardback. 0854099093 . Dust jacket lightly age-toned, most notably on flaps, a touch creased along top-edge, sunned down spine; Red paper boards, very lightly sunning at top-edge, gilt lettering bright; Pages lightly age-toned, top-edge a touch dusty, previous owner's signature on ffep, sparse pencil annotation in text, B&W plates; Related material laid in front by previous owner; Binding tight. ; 6.25 x 8.5"; 292 pages .

About Walden Books
Second-hand and antiquarian booksellers since 1977, in present shop since 1979, open Thurs-Sunday, with an emphasis on History of Art and Architecture, Photography, Literature and Poetry, Literary Biography and Criticism and the the History of London.
